1. What are Anabolic Steroids?

Anabolic steroids are synthetic derivatives of the male sex hormone testosterone. Their primary function is to promote anabolic processes in the body, such as protein synthesis and muscle growth. They come in various forms, including tablets, injections, and topical gels.

3. Understanding the Risks and Side Effects

While anabolic steroids offer potential advantages for bodybuilders, they are not without risks. Side effects may include:

  • Hormonal imbalances
  • Acne and skin issues
  • Liver damage
  • Cardiovascular problems
  • Psychological effects, including aggression and mood swings

4. Legal and Ethical Considerations

The use of anabolic steroids raises significant legal and ethical issues. In many countries, anabolic steroids are classified as controlled substances, which makes their purchase and use illegal without a prescription. Additionally, their use raises questions about fairness and integrity in sports, leading to bans in many competitive bodybuilding organizations.
